How much do people donate to charity?
Americans donate an average of 2.1% of income to charity (Giving USA 2023), totaling $499 billion annually. The median donation among those who give is about $1,200/year, but roughly 40% of households give nothing.

Who gives the most?
Higher-income earners give more in absolute terms, but lower-income households give a higher percentage of their income. Religious giving accounts for about 27% of all US charitable donations.
